The Orchestra Now Announces 10th Anniversary Season
by A.A. Cristi - Aug 8, 2024
The Orchestra Now celebrates its 10th anniversary with a season of concerts at Carnegie Hall, The Met, and Fisher Center at Bard, along with free performances in NYC from September 14, 2024, to May 18, 2025.
THE LOOK OF LOVE Comes to BAM Next Month
by Stephi Wild - Feb 16, 2024
Mark Morris will team up again with musical collaborator Ethan Iverson for The Look of Love, a wistful and heartfelt homage to the chart-topping songs of Burt Bacharach which premiered to acclaim in 2022 at the Kennedy Center.

PEAK Performances to Present Opera-in-Concert Performances of BLIND INJUSTICE
by Chloe Rabinowitz - Jan 17, 2024
PEAK Performances at Montclair State University is producing two opera-in-concert performances of Blind Injustice, composed by Montclair State University College of the Arts faculty member Scott Davenport Richards (A Star Across the Ocean, Charlie Crosses the Nation) with a libretto by David Cote (Three Way, The Scarlet Ibis).
